A Medieval church with a battlemented tower
St Michael’s is best seen from the road approaching the village from the south.
The striking battlemented tower is 13th-century, with a 15th-century upper part where the stone changes.
Inside are a series of stunning monuments to members of the Smith family: the most impressive is the three-tiered alabaster monument to Sir Roger Smith (died 1655).
Other items of interest include a Medieval screen and a George III Coat of Arms.
